Best Materials for Callumcraft 22 Covers

Choosing the right material for your Callumcraft 22 cover is crucial, particularly given its primary use on inland waterways like the Thames and canals. We offer two premium options: PVC marine fabric and Acrylic marine fabric. PVC, known for its exceptional waterproofing and robustness, is an excellent choice for covers requiring maximum resistance against heavy rain and environmental grime common on canals. It’s highly durable and offers superb protection against UV rays, ensuring a long lifespan. Acrylic fabric, while also highly water-resistant, boasts superior breathability, making it ideal for reducing condensation build-up in damp inland conditions. It’s incredibly colourfast, maintaining its aesthetic appeal for longer, and offers excellent UV stability. While both materials provide outstanding protection for your Callumcraft 22, consider PVC for ultimate ruggedness and waterproofing, and Acrylic for enhanced breathability and a premium, long-lasting aesthetic, tailored to your specific needs and mooring conditions.

Measuring Your Callumcraft 22 for a New Cover

Accurate sizing is paramount for a perfect Callumcraft 22 boat cover. While its 22ft length and 8ft beam provide a starting point, a truly bespoke cover requires precise measurements beyond these basic dimensions. To measure your Callumcraft 22, carefully note the overall length from bow to stern, the maximum beam width, and the height from the sheer line to the highest point of any fittings like windscreens or grab rails. Pay attention to any unique features of your boat's deck layout, such as dodgers or specific cockpit configurations. For the most accurate fit, especially around the hull's curvature and stern, careful attention to detail is key. How to Fit a Cover on Your Callumcraft 22

Fitting your new bespoke cover onto your Callumcraft 22 is designed to be straightforward, ensuring maximum protection and ease of use. Begin by identifying the bow and stern sections of the cover, often marked or intuitively shaped to match your boat's distinctive 22ft profile. Carefully unfold the cover over your Callumcraft 22, aligning it with key features such as the windscreen, any grab rails, and the specific cockpit layout. Our covers are crafted with reinforced attachment points, such as D-rings or eyelets, which should be secured firmly to your boat's cleats or custom tie-down points using bungee cords or straps. Ensure the cover is tautly stretched across the entire beam (8ft), paying particular attention to creating a slight slope to prevent water pooling, especially in the cockpit area. Adequate tension also helps prevent wind lift and chafing. Finally, check that all edges are securely fastened below the sheer line, creating a snug, protective seal around your Callumcraft 22.

Caring for Your Callumcraft 22 Cover

To ensure your Callumcraft 22 boat cover provides years of reliable protection on the Thames or canals, regular maintenance is essential. Seasonal cleaning is crucial; use a soft brush or sponge with lukewarm water and a mild, non-detergent soap to remove dirt, algae, and bird droppings. Rinse thoroughly and allow the cover to air dry completely before storing or refitting, preventing mould and mildew growth, which can be common in damp inland environments. For persistent stains, specialist marine fabric cleaners are recommended. Inspect the cover periodically for any signs of wear, such as loose stitching or minor tears, and address them promptly to prevent larger damage. While our materials offer excellent UV resistance, prolonged exposure to intense sunlight can eventually degrade any fabric, so consider a breathable storage bag during extended periods of non-use. Proper care significantly extends the lifespan of your bespoke Callumcraft 22 cover, protecting your investment.
